which equations are equivalent to 3/4+m=-7/4 check all that apply m=10/4 m=-10/4 m=-5/2 11/4+m=-1/4 -5/4+m=-15/4 m+2=-0.5 Help f
Alecsey [184]

Answer:

The correct choices are; B,C,E, and F.

Step-by-step explanation:

The given equation is;

\frac{3}{4}+m=-\frac{7}{4}

We solve for m to obtain:

m=-\frac{7}{4}-\frac{3}{4}=-2.5

We also solve the remaining equations to see which ones give the same result.

A: m=\frac{10}{4} =2.5

B:m=-\frac{10}{4} =-2.5

C:m=-\frac{5}{2} =-2.5

D: \frac{11}{4}+m=-\frac{1}{4}

m=-\frac{1}{4}-\frac{11}{4}=-3

E: -\frac{5}{4}+m=-\frac{15}{4}

m=-\frac{15}{4}+\frac{5}{4}=-2.5

F: m+2=-0.5

m=-0.5-2=-2.5

The equivalent equations are; B,C,E, and F.

In a triangle , the measures of the angles are x,x + 20 &amp; 2x . What is the value of x ?
Alexus [3.1K]
X+x+20+2x=180
4x+20=180
4x=160
x=40
